Heavy appetizers are ideal when you want to serve filling food without a full meal. These hearty bites are satisfying enough to stand on their own at parties, receptions, or casual dinners.

From loaded sliders to baked dips and stuffed pastries, these dishes are rich, flavorful, and sure to keep guests full. They offer variety while still being substantial enough to replace an entrée.
We picked these heavy appetizers based on their portion size, bold flavors, and ability to satisfy a hungry crowd without extra fuss.

Pepperoni Pizza Pinwheels
Pepperoni Pizza Pinwheels are rolled dough filled with pizza sauce, cheese, and toppings like pepperoni, then baked to flaky perfection. These flavorful spirals are both filling and convenient.
Why it's good: They're easy to customize and serve as a substantial finger food.

Meatball Sliders
Meatball Sliders offer juicy meatballs smothered in marinara and melted mozzarella on sweet Hawaiian rolls. These sliders deliver bold Italian flavors in a compact, handheld form.
Why it's good: They're easy to make in bulk and great for feeding a hungry crowd at any party or game day.

Smashed Potatoes
Smashed Potatoes are boiled baby potatoes smashed flat, then baked with butter and seasoning until crispy outside and tender inside. They offer a comforting, filling appetizer option.
Why it's good: Easy to customize and great for serving warm, they're perfect for hearty gatherings.

Air Fryer Blooming Onion
Air Fryer Blooming Onion features a large sweet onion sliced, coated in a seasoned flour mix, and air-fried until golden and crispy. Paired with a creamy horseradish dipping sauce, it's a substantial appetizer with bold flavor.
Why it's good: This healthier twist on a classic fried favorite is easy to prepare and sure to impress.

Air Fryer Jalapeno Poppers
Air Fryer Jalapeno Poppers are jalapeno halves filled with a creamy mix of cheddar, cream cheese, bacon, and spices, coated with panko, then air-fried to crispy perfection.
Why it's good: They offer a spicy, cheesy bite that's healthier than traditional fried versions.
